After an evaluation, GNOME has moved from Bugzilla to GitLab. Learn more about GitLab.
No new issues can be reported in GNOME Bugzilla anymore.
To report an issue in a GNOME project, go to GNOME GitLab.
Do not go to GNOME Gitlab for: Bluefish, Doxygen, GnuCash, GStreamer, java-gnome, LDTP, NetworkManager, Tomboy.
Bug 649938 - Automatically resize attached images to fit the screen
Automatically resize attached images to fit the screen
Status: RESOLVED FIXED
Product: evolution
Classification: Applications
Component: Mailer
3.0.x (obsolete)
Other Linux
: Normal normal
: ---
Assigned To: Rodney Dawes
Rodney Dawes
Depends on:
Blocks:
 
 
Reported: 2011-05-11 06:57 UTC by Dominique Hazaël-Massieux
Modified: 2012-05-03 16:44 UTC
See Also:
GNOME target: ---
GNOME version: ---



Description Dominique Hazaël-Massieux 2011-05-11 06:57:31 UTC
Evolution allows to see attached images in the body of the email, but for large images (e.g. photos that haven't been reduced by the sender), this is mostly useless as the image gets displayed as is, which requires scrolling within the message frame or window.

For images that are larger than the current message frame, evolution should resize it automatically so that it can be viewed without scrolling. Clicking on the image would probably need to display the image in full size (the same as e.g. in Firefox).

Looking around, it seems like there have been plugins to address this need in the past: http://mail.gnome.org/archives/evolution-patches/2005-June/msg00093.html
Comment 1 Dominique Hazaël-Massieux 2011-05-11 06:59:18 UTC
assigned to wrong product somehow
Comment 2 Akhil Laddha 2011-05-12 04:53:30 UTC
somewhere similar to bug 256932
Comment 3 Milan Crha 2011-06-30 17:08:44 UTC
Thanks for a bug report. What's your evolution version, please? The 2.32.x is using a GtkImageView, which should provide such functionality. The 3.0.x doesn't use it, because the gtkImageView isn't ported to gtk3 yet. I believe that this will be fixed as soon as the mailer preview part will use a WebKit, which should cover things like this much easily than with GtkHTML.
Comment 4 Dominique Hazaël-Massieux 2011-07-01 07:39:03 UTC
I'm indeed using 3.0.x; I've updated the bug description accordingly. Good to know that fixing this is in the works.
Comment 5 Jean-François Fortin Tam 2011-10-27 20:12:59 UTC
Just a thought: I presume that with the switch to webkit, this will be done with some CSS like setting the width to be 100% and height to auto?
Comment 6 Milan Crha 2012-05-03 16:44:03 UTC
Dan may give here more details, but I can confirm that this is fixed with WebKit in 3.5.1. I'm closing this accordingly.